Pyrolysis is a process where materials are heated without oxygen to break them down into useful products. It's like cooking materials in a special oven without air to create valuable substances. This technique is important in renewable resource management because it can convert waste materials like plastics, biomass, or tires into useful fuels and chemicals. Companies use pyrolysis to help reduce waste and create sustainable products. Similar processes include gasification and thermal decomposition. This is a key method in waste-to-energy projects and bio-renewable industries.

Q: How would you optimize a pyrolysis process for maximum efficiency?
Expected Answer: A senior engineer should discuss temperature control, feedstock preparation, product collection systems, and how to balance operating costs with output quality. They should mention experience with process optimization and team management.
Q: What safety measures would you implement in a pyrolysis facility?
Expected Answer: Should explain risk management, emergency protocols, operator training, monitoring systems, and compliance with environmental regulations. Should demonstrate leadership experience in safety implementation.
Q: What are the main products of pyrolysis and how are they separated?
Expected Answer: Should be able to explain the different products (oils, gases, char) and basic separation methods. Should understand quality control and product specifications.
Q: How do you handle different types of feedstock in pyrolysis?
Expected Answer: Should discuss preparation methods for different materials, processing requirements, and how to adjust operating conditions for different feedstocks.
Q: What is pyrolysis and what are its basic operating principles?
Expected Answer: Should explain that pyrolysis is heating without oxygen, describe basic equipment used, and understand the importance of temperature control.
Q: What safety equipment is required when working with pyrolysis systems?
Expected Answer: Should know basic safety equipment like PPE, emergency stops, monitoring devices, and basic emergency procedures.
